Tondavali Village Overview

Tondavali is a village in Kankavli tehsil of Sindhudurg district, Maharashtra. It lies about 23 km from Kankavli tehsil headquarters and around 53 km from Oras Bk. district headquarters. As per available records (2009), Tondavli Bavashi is the Gram Panchayat for Tondavali village.

Village Location & Administration

As per Census 2011, the village code of Tondavali is 566417. The village covers a geographical area of 833.54 hectares and has a pincode of 416601. Rajapur is the nearest town, located about 31 km away.

Population & Demographics of Tondavali

This section provides population and demographic details of Tondavali village as per Census 2011, including gender-wise and social category-wise data.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 905 449 456
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 95 51 44
Scheduled Castes (SC) 51 26 25
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 631 335 296
Illiterate Population 274 114 160

Key population details of Tondavali village are given below:

  • Tondavali village is a moderately populated village with a total population of around 905, including approximately 449 males and 456 females, with a sex ratio of 1015 females per 1,000 males.
  • The number of children aged 0–6 years in the village is relatively low.
  • 51 residents belong to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y level of Tondavali village is good, with a literacy rate of about 69.72%.
  • There are around 235 households in Tondavali village.

Transport & Connectivity of Tondavali

Transport facilities help residents of Tondavali village travel to nearby towns for work, education, healthcare, and daily needs. The village has access to public bus service, private bus service and a rail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within <5 km distance
